  1. What is your biggest motivation?
  2. What is one of your internal triggers?
  3. Name one difference in our life since you have stopped using
  4. What is your definition of recovery?
  5. What does WRAP stand for?
  6. Do you have someone who you would want involved in your care?
  7. What is one of your external triggers?
  8. What is a crisis symptom for you?
  9. What are three of your strengths?
  10. Identify one thing you may need help with when things aren't going well
  11. What are three attributes of a person who you would feel comfortable with taking over in a time of crisis?
  12. Name your favorite animal
  13. What are some people, places or things you associate with crisis behaviors?
  14. Name one coping skill for stress
  15. Name 3 things you have control over
  16. Name 3 barriers to success in recovery
  17. What recovery tool do you find most helpful?
  18. What is your definition of addiction/crisis?
  19. What activities do you participate in to avoid relapse?
  20. What are some of the lies you told yourself in your addiction?
  21. What is one thing on your daily Maintence list
  22. What are three things in your Wellness Toolbox
  23. Is Relapse a Failure?
  24. What is one of your early warning signs?
  25. Name one way you can avoid triggers?
  26. What behaviors did you have to change in recovery?
  27. Name one thing you’ve gained in your recovery
  28. Name one of your Coping Skills
  29. What is Relapse?
  30. How did substance use/mental health affect your physical health?
  31. Name a consequence of Using
  32. Do you know the names of your current medications?
  33. Describe one fear you have about recovery
  34. Name three things you are grateful for
